The Patsy Cline Songbook celebrates one of the greatest female vocalists of all time. Few singers of her era achieved more hits, and none had a greater or more lasting impact on both country and pop music. With her rich, booming voice, Patsy Cline could fill a room, awaken hearts, and stoke imaginations. Nearly 60 years after her untimely death on March 5, 1963, Patsy Cline remains more popular than she was during her lifetime. Born into poverty and raised in a broken home, Patsy endured a long, hard road before finding supporters like Ott Devine, who brought her to the Grand Ole Opry, and Owen Bradley, who helped her record the songs that not only secured her fame but redefined country music. In 1973, "The Cline," as she affectionately called herself at the height of her career, became the first female artist inducted into the Country Music Hall of Fame.
